Webcdn2.hubspot.net WebAdditional Security Measures. We also add more security by making our birthing centers locked units, which means we have put into place secure systems of check-in and check-out and require all our team members to wear photo ID badges. WebThe Hugs® security system is a special system in which we attach an electronic tag to one foot of your newborn. This allows them to be monitored around the clock, so we always know that they’re snug in their bassinet or with you and that they’re doing just fine.
